    BW was our first stop in our craft cocktail tour for the evening. We didn't know much about this bar before coming here. It was Superbowl Sunday, so the place was pretty dead around 7:00 PM. So we snagged spots at the bar very easily. The male mixologist was welcoming and helpful; however, the beautiful lady lacked customer service skills. Kinda felt like a pretty woman experience when Julia's on Rodeo Drive and they're giving her that 'you don't belong here' vibe. Yeah - we weren't dressed up, but we still are spending our money at your establishment so ... Anyway - the fella was great and glad he was the one caring for us. This is a stunningly beautiful bar in downtown Knoxville. Perfect setting for a date night or night out with the ladies when you want to feel special. I loved the large open space, the art on the walls, the lighting. It was well thought out when it was designed! It definitely makes you want to sit for hours and sip drinks! As for the drinks, we were actually a little underwhelmed. My special Old Fashioned was just OK - didn't notice the peanut butter wash at all and it was pretty mild on the palate leaving me wondering where the bourbon was. My fella ordered a slow gin fizz since they actually carried slow gin. The egg white was shaken up well leaving a very frothy head, but the drink overall was not his favorite version he's had. Since the first drink impressions weren't mind blowing we moved onto the next place. I'll come back and try something that's more traditional for what this experience is known for: aperitivo culture (lower proof cocktails) next time. Take sometime before you come to read what they're about on the website - I wish I had as this may have help me understand what to order. OR maybe the staff should ask if it's your first time and guide you a bit ;) Oh - we really liked the Suppli al Telefono: ARBORIO RICE WITH TOMATO, MOZZARELLA, PICKLED ONION. Perfectly cooked with a crispy shell and soft flavorful inside. The pickled onion was amazing - probably the best I've had before.

    This post is for Osteria Stella and Brother Wolf as they are "sister" restaurants - they share a…read morekitchen and from what I can tell, have the same offerings for both drink and food. The food is amazing. For appetizers I would recommend getting the focaccia and meatballs. Entree wise, I would HIGHLY recommend splitting the Pappardelle e Ragú di Maiale Bianco and something else with another one of your table mates. The portion size is perfect for one person but you'll want to try more than one item. If you are there in the summer, you must try the Tomato Martini (PLEASE bring it back for next summer's menu!). The service and ambiance of Osteria Stella and Brother Wolf is what completely sets them apart. OS is a high class, quiet, romantic restaurant with dark colors and knowledgeable servers who value your experience. BW is simply a high end bar. That said, BW is much more fast paced and really my only complaint, the music was absurdly loud the night we were there for dinner and the restaurant was crowded, so everyone was trying to talk over the music and you almost had to yell to even hear the person sitting right beside you. If going to OS, you would likely need reservations, especially on a weekend. With BW, they don't take reservations to my knowledge and it's a free for all for an open seat at the bar or an open table. Really the difference is what kind of vibe you're going for.
